#72f38f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#72f38f is composed of 44.7% red, 95.3%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.2%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 133.5 degrees, a saturation of 84.3% and a lightness of 70%. #72f38f color hex could be obtained by blending #e4ffff with #00e71f.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

Shades and Tints of #72f38f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000401 is the darkest color, while #f1fef4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#72f38f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#adb8af is the less saturated color, while #66ff89 is the most saturated one.
